An interesting thing about Win8 is that the native apps normally don't close, but stay resident once launched. MS claims that memory usage for these apps is virtually zero until they are accessed, and if you look at Task Manager, that actually does seem to be the case. Only native 8 app I've been running is Weather, so I can't comment across the entire range of apps.
